dont have any pics yet but i was told it may have a blown head gasket, but they said it dont smoke, doesnt have water in oil, and no oil in the water. but it does have a skip, last year when i road in it, it was fine but it did have a idle issue where it was idleing up and down fast like it was cammin. they said it was loosing coolant but i havnt got the car home to look at it. just though i would post on here to get a head start, here is a video we made of it april of last year, seems to stay revved up kinda long too

Clean the IAC and MAF and check for a leak elsewhere. You might have gotten off lucky.
 
congrats on the buy

check the oil filter adapter gasket they are common to go bad

the code is 14 blinks once and then 4 times

where does yalls temp usually ride this one is at the o on normal

14= Primary Crash Sensor Circuit Shorted to Ground

If it is code 41 RH Primary Crash Sensor Feed/Return Circuit Open
